Output 3e10891e695f20d6d2c29ea9d76008d5ed7a65e3d1efc171902f58e1b9cc0867:1

value
500997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 599446ad8a9b2e07d2f66449f0a1043ac5034616 OP_EQUAL
address
39rfh26WpC8pN5Fc7bWVRGWm99oESjPqDN
transaction
3e10891e695f20d6d2c29ea9d76008d5ed7a65e3d1efc171902f58e1b9cc0867
spent
true